Vulcan Golf & Country Club
The Vulcan Golf and Country Club is a semi-private 18 hole championship golf course that encourages new members and extends a warm small town welcome to the public. The Vulcan Golf and Country Club was formed in 1923 at a location that is different from today's location and then moved to its current home on a piece of land that was bought by the town for the purpose of constructing a golf course.

In 1952, the Vulcan Golf and Country Club signed a lease agreement with the Town of Vulcan for those lands. Construction and development of the first 9 holes was financed through various forms of fundraising and then improved throughout the years by reinvesting cash from operations, community and member donations, fundraising events and sweat equity from the members.

The Vulcan Golf and Country Club is a semi-private 18 hole championship golf course that encourages new members and extends a warm small town welcome to the public. The front nine was established in 1923 and the back nine was built in 2007.

We offer two distinctly different nines, the front nine is a mature well treed layout where as the back nine offers more of a links style layout with large undulating greens that are protected with sand and water hazards.Our signature hole is the par three 18th. This hole ranges from 107-184 yards and requires an accurate tee shot to a green that is surrounded by numerous sand traps and water that covers the left hand side of the fairway.

The Vulcan Golf and Country Club has an excellent clubhouse facility. We can accommodate groups up to 130 inside our clubhouse with additional seating of 40 on our patio as well as our tournament facility. Practice Facilities

The Vulcan Golf and Country Club has three practice area's that will help sharpen your game. The practice putting green is located next to the clubhouse behind the first tee. Adjacent to our maintenance shop we a 100 yard hole with a make shift green with a practice sand trap. Our driving range is located by the 10th tee.
Rules & Regulations

Out-of-bounds is marked by boundary fences or white stakes - add a penalty stroke to your score and play another ball from where you played your last shot. Immovable obstructions - all buildings, in bound signs, service roads, and sprinkler heads - drop one club length from nearest relief, no nearer the hole - no penalty.
